two.1.4) Short description

The North Western Universities Purchasing Consortium (NWUPC) is a not for profit

organisation owned by its Full members consisting of 24 Universities. Our mission is to

deliver value through responsible procurement. NWUPC are conducting market

engagement for the renewal of a framework agreement for Audiovisual Equipment &

Integration Services for NWUPC Members and CPC. The purpose of the engagement exercise is it to inform of the forthcoming tender opportunity and seek the input of the market on a number of areas to help inform the structure and scope of the framework agreement.

A full list of Members can be found at the following links:

NWUPC https://www.nwupc.ac.uk/our-members

The current Lot structure for the agreement is

Lot 1 - Supply - Audiovisual Equipment

Lot 2 - Supply & Installation - Audiovisual Equipment

Consideration is being given to duplicated lots for Northern Ireland Only
